Besides Boo at the Zoo this weekend, there’s also the Haunted Hangar to get kids into the Halloween spirit.

The Western Canada Aviation Museum has transformed one of its hangars into a ghostly glow, featuring tricks, treats and spooky tales.

The Haunted Hangar will be open tonight at 6:30 p.m. Doors open at 6 p.m.

Admission is free for members of the museum, or $5 per person.
